Tiny Homes, Big Hope in North Haven | Spokane News
One year after opening North Haven Tiny Home Village, Bellingham’s innovative shelter is proving to be more than just a roof—it’s a lifeline. Forty-seven eight-by-twelve-foot homes, run by nonprofit HomesNOW Not Later, offer homeless residents a safe, supportive community where they can rebuild. With shared kitchens, laundry, and pet-friendly spaces, the village fosters connection and accountability, while teaching vital life skills.
